Output cd6fe799139c626fa73087778c57fc2afcb6e0ec083d898269831255993e0803:477

value
20953
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 129ba1db0bf41c47bf6e291d6ee79706851ec47b OP_EQUALVERIFY OP_CHECKSIG
address
12hPbyKyJZo5qngmcc1WBTP1yGmeedDjkP
transaction
cd6fe799139c626fa73087778c57fc2afcb6e0ec083d898269831255993e0803
confirmations
435747
spent
true